Do you have some sort of frame tie in kit in there, I can't tell from the pictures but you shouldn't use those shackle mounts as recovery points unless that bumper is tied to the frame of the Jeep. That rear cross member that it's bolted to is thin and weak, all recovery points really need to be tied to the frame in some way. Are the shackle tabs welded front and back?

Looks real good, however I noticed you don't have any spots to hook the safety chains when towing. Don't tow without safety chains. Also if you plan to recover vehicles with it I highly recommend buying frame tie ins. The stock cross member is paper thin and will bend.
